The primary purpose of your job position is to plan, organize develop, and direct the overall programming of the Dementia Specialty Care Unit (DSCU) in accordance with current federal, state, and local standards, guidelines and regulations, our established policies and procedures, and as may be directed by the Administrator.
Administrative Functions
Essential Duties & Responsibilities:
- Plans and coordinates a therapeutic program schedule, which meets the spiritual, social, emotional, physical and intellectual needs of the resident
- Monitors daily functioning of the unit(s) to ensure continuity of, and appropriate changes in the program
- Establishes and maintains a sense of teamwork through effective communications, interactions and team meetings
- Develops and maintains a cooperative relationship with other department directors. Informs and consults with staff regarding program and integrates the program with other services
- Participates in support groups at the direction of Administrator
- Plans, coordinates and distributes a program newsletter or other communications for families
- Maintains accurate and timely documentation that complies with federal/state regulations and facility policy
- Develops and maintains written objectives for the program with procedures for implementation and method of evaluation
- Participates in reviews or unit social work and recreation services to ensure compliance with program standards
- Serves as a role model for staff regarding care of patients with Alzheimer’s disease and related dementias.
- Treats residents with respect and dignity at all times
- Provides orientation and in-service training as directed by the administrator to community personnel regarding social/emotional needs of Dementia Specialty Care Unit residents
- Performs initial pre-admission assessment of potential resident
- Assists with the adjustment of the resident and family to the facility
Personnel Functions
- Assist in the recruitment, interviewing, and selections of staff for the unit(s)
- Assists and encourages employees in developing their skills and self-confidence and in understanding where and how their role impacts the community and facility
- Coaches/counsels/disciplines personnel as necessary
- Establishes and maintains effective communication to understand needs and concerns of employees. Communicates employee attitudes and expectations to appropriate director
- Ensures potential safety/health hazards are eliminated or controlled through regular reviews of work activities, materials, and facilities. Provides employees with training and instructions on safe work practices
- Report known or suspected incidents of fraud to the Administrator
Care Plan And Assessment Functions
- Participate in the development of preliminary and comprehensive plan of care
- Encourage the resident/family to participate in the development and review of his/her plan of care
- Review charting notes and assessments to determine if the care plan is being followed. Report any problem areas to the appropriate director
- Review and revise care plans as necessary, but at least quarterly
- Develop and maintain a good rapport with all services involved with the care plan to ensure that a team effort is achieved in developing a comprehensive plan of care
Resident Rights
- Maintain the confidentiality of all resident care information including protected health information. Report known or suspected incidents of unauthorized disclosure of such information
- Report all grievances and complaints made to the Social Services Department or other designated department or individual
- Report all allegations of resident abuse/neglect and or misappropriation of resident property according to facility policy
Position Requirements
- Currently holds a Therapeutic Recreation Specialist
- High School Diploma or Equivalent
- 2 years experience in a supervisory capacity in a Hospital, Nursing Care Facility, or other related Medical Facility
- 2 years experience in a social or recreational program within the last 5 years, 1 of which was in a patient or resident activities program
